JSTOR
- JSTOR
(j-store) is a database of
scholarly journal articles in a wide range of disciplines and that
includes complete back files up to the most recent 3-5 years.
- Like Google,
JSTOR Basic Search searches the full text of the article and will
search for all words and phrases entered. Results can be displayed by
relevancy (i.e. frequency of keyword appearance) or by date.
- JSTOR can
also be browsed by discipline and journal title.
- JSTOR
complements other online scholarly research tools, such as Google Scholar and WorldCat that students may use and
is highly recommended for AP courses and individual studies.
NoodleTools
(primarily NoodleBib)
- NoodleBib
guides the user through the
process of gathering & entering the needed information for the
citation and then formats the bibliography entry. Bibliographies can be
printed out or "shared" online with teachers.
- NoodleBib also offers online notecards
with different sections for quotes, paraphrases, and one's own ideas;
these notecards can also be printed out or shared online.
- Chapin
has an institutional subscription to this tool which allows students
and teachers to create personal folders in which to store bibliography
lists and notecards for numerous projects.
